Comprehending Car Keys: Types and Technology
Before diving into the search for replacement keys, it's essential to comprehend the various kinds of car keys and the innovation behind them. Modern vehicles make use of numerous types of keys, and identifying your key type can improve the replacement procedure.
Kinds Of Car Keys
Conventional Car Keys
These are basic metal keys that merely turn the ignition. They are simple to duplicate at any locksmith professional or hardware store.
Transponder Keys
These keys have a chip embedded within them, which interacts with the vehicle's ignition system. If the key is not recognized, the car will not start. Replacement keys for transponder designs typically require programs, which can only be done by a professional or specific locksmith professional.
Remote Key Fobs
Remote key fobs frequently come with physical keys as well. They allow chauffeurs to open doors from another location and often start the engine. Replacement key fobs normally need to be configured to the particular vehicle.
Smart Keys
These innovative systems allow for keyless entry and ignition. 1. Local Automotive Locksmiths
Automotive locksmiths concentrate on key replacement and can replicate most kinds of keys. They are frequently more budget-friendly than car dealerships and offer quicker service.
2. Car Dealerships
While frequently more expensive, dealers provide replacement keys specific to your vehicle's make and design. They likewise use programs services for transponder and wise keys.
3. Hardware Stores
Numerous hardware stores can replicate traditional keys, however their ability to handle more sophisticated keys like transponders and fob remotes is limited.
4. Mobile Locksmiths
Mobile locksmiths can pertain to your area, making it convenient, specifically in the case of a lockout. They typically carry the required equipment to create and set replacement keys.
5. Key Replacement Services
There are services dedicated to key replacement that can help you discover the right key and ensure it is programmed properly. They may also use a warranty or guarantee on their services.

Just how much does it cost to replace a car key?
Costs can differ considerably depending on the type of key. Traditional keys might cost around ₤ 5, while transponder keys can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500, specifically if programs is required.
2. Can I get a car key made without the initial?
Yes, but it may be more complicated. A locksmith professional or dealer may be able to produce a key based upon the VIN or other vehicle data.
3. How long does it take to get a replacement key?
Timing depends upon the key type and the company picked. Traditional keys can often be duplicated within minutes, while transponder and clever keys might take a number of hours.
4. Can I configure my own transponder key?
While some gadgets enable DIY shows, it is typically a good idea to have a professional handle programs to guarantee compatibility with your vehicle.
5. What if my car key is lost or stolen?
If your car key is lost or stolen, it's smart to alter the locks or the ignition system to prevent unapproved access, specifically if your vehicle is high-end or holds substantial personal value.
